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Typecho version 1.2.0
Description
A stored cross-site scripting (XSS) issue allows attackers to execute arbitrary web scripts or HTML via a crafted payload injected into the
url parameter at "/index.php/archives/1/comment".Recommendations
For Typecho version 1.2.0, as a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to the "/index.php/archives/1/comment" endpoint until a patch is available. Avoid using the
url parameter in the affected endpoint until the issue is resolved.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.Exploit
